Details
-
Improvement
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
3.0.0-alpha1
-
None
-
None
-
None
-
Windows
Description
This JIRA tracks the work that needs to be done on trunk to enable Hadoop to run on Windows Server and Azure environments. This incorporates porting relevant work from the similar effort on branch 1 tracked via HADOOP-8079.
Attachments
Issue Links
- incorporates
-
HDFS-4769 TestPersistBlocks#testRestartDfs fails on Windows
- Open
-
HDFS-5209 Provide Windows Stat() implementation
- Open
-
HDFS-4145 Merge hdfs cmd line scripts from branch-1-win
- Resolved
-
HDFS-4163 HDFS distribution build fails on Windows
- Resolved
-
HDFS-4260 Fix HDFS tests to set test dir to a valid HDFS path as opposed to the local build path
- Resolved
-
HDFS-4275 MiniDFSCluster-based tests fail on Windows due to failure to delete test namenode directory
- Resolved
-
HDFS-4276 HDFS tests have multiple failures on Windows due to file locking conflict
- Resolved
-
HDFS-4716 TestAllowFormat#testFormatShouldBeIgnoredForNonFileBasedDirs fails on Windows
- Resolved
-
HDFS-4752 TestRBWBlockInvalidation fails on Windows due to file locking
- Resolved
-
HDFS-5090 Disable TestGlobPaths#pTestEscape on Windows
- Resolved
-
HADOOP-9638 parallel test changes caused invalid test path for several HDFS tests on Windows
- Closed
-
HDFS-4287 HTTPFS tests fail on Windows
- Closed
-
HDFS-4470 several HDFS tests attempt file operations on invalid HDFS paths when running on Windows
- Closed
-
HDFS-4674 TestBPOfferService fails on Windows due to failure parsing datanode data directory as URI
- Closed
-
HDFS-4734 HDFS Tests that use ShellCommandFencer are broken on Windows
- Closed
-
HDFS-4740 Fixes for a few test failures on Windows
- Closed
-
HDFS-4741 TestStorageRestore#testStorageRestoreFailure fails on Windows
- Closed
-
HDFS-4743 TestNNStorageRetentionManager fails on Windows
- Closed
-
HDFS-5099 Namenode#copyEditLogSegmentsToSharedDir should close EditLogInputStreams upon finishing
- Closed
-
HDFS-4274 BlockPoolSliceScanner does not close verification log during shutdown
- Closed
-
HDFS-4609 TestAuditLogs should release log handles between tests
- Closed
-
HDFS-4732 TestDFSUpgradeFromImage fails on Windows due to failure to unpack old image tarball that contains hard links
- Closed
-
HDFS-4818 several HDFS tests that attempt to make directories unusable do not work correctly on Windows
- Closed
-
HDFS-5093 TestGlobPaths should re-use the MiniDFSCluster to avoid failure on Windows
- Closed
-
HDFS-5100 TestNamenodeRetryCache fails on Windows due to incorrect cleanup
- Closed
-
HDFS-5105 TestFsck fails on Windows
- Closed
-
HDFS-5106 TestDatanodeBlockScanner fails on Windows due to incorrect path format
- Closed
-
HADOOP-9948 Add a config value to CLITestHelper to skip tests on Windows
- Closed
-
HDFS-5186 TestFileJournalManager fails on Windows due to file handle leaks
- Closed
- is part of
-
HADOOP-8562 Enhancements to support Hadoop on Windows Server and Windows Azure environments
- Closed
- is related to
-
HDFS-4811 race condition between 2 namenodes in standby that are trying to checkpoint with one another can delete or corrupt a good fsimage
- Resolved
-
HDFS-3519 Checkpoint upload may interfere with a concurrent saveNamespace
- Closed
-
HDFS-4632 globStatus using backslash for escaping does not work on Windows
- Closed
-
HDFS-4633 TestDFSClientExcludedNodes fails sporadically if excluded nodes cache expires too quickly
- Closed
-
HDFS-4725 fix HDFS file handle leaks
- Closed
-
HDFS-4745 TestDataTransferKeepalive#testSlowReader has race condition that causes sporadic failure
- Closed
-
HDFS-4748 MiniJournalCluster#restartJournalNode leaks resources, which causes sporadic test failures
- Closed
-
HDFS-4768 File handle leak in datanode when a block pool is removed
- Closed
-
HDFS-4783 TestDelegationTokensWithHA#testHAUtilClonesDelegationTokens fails on Windows
- Closed
-
HDFS-4810 several HDFS HA tests have timeouts that are too short
- Closed
-
HDFS-4782 backport edit log corruption toleration to branch-1-win
- Resolved
- relates to
-
HDFS-4582 TestHostsFiles fails on Windows
- Closed
-
HDFS-4583 TestNodeCount fails
- Closed
-
HDFS-4603 TestMiniDFSCluster fails on Windows
- Closed
-
HDFS-4604 TestJournalNode fails on Windows
- Closed
-
HDFS-4610 Move to using common utils FileUtil#setReadable/Writable/Executable and FileUtil#canRead/Write/Execute
- Closed
-
HDFS-4677 Editlog should support synchronous writes
- Closed
-
HDFS-4695 TestEditLog leaks open file handles between tests
- Closed
-
HDFS-4722 TestGetConf#testFederation times out on Windows
- Closed
-
HDFS-5065 TestSymlinkHdfsDisable fails on Windows
- Closed
-
HDFS-4607 TestGetConf#testGetSpecificKey fails on Windows
- Closed
-
HDFS-4705 Address HDFS test failures on Windows because of invalid dfs.namenode.name.dir
- Closed